evdev: fix wrong event mask set for device 55/131555/2
authorSung-Jin Park <sj76.park@samsung.com>
Tue, 30 May 2017 04:38:42 +0000 (13:38 +0900)
committerSung-Jin Park <sj76.park@samsung.com>
Wed, 31 May 2017 00:02:35 +0000 (09:02 +0900)
Change-Id: I50ce021766645f02d7000adb8d9c0f4f76cb1cc7
Signed-off-by: Sung-Jin Park <sj76.park@samsung.com>
src/lib/evdev/evdev.c

index ddbb0bc..00cc4dc 100644 (file)
@@ -153,7 +153,7 @@ _evdev_keyboard_device_open(pepper_evdev_t *evdev, const char *path)
        device_info = (evdev_device_info_t *)calloc(1, sizeof(evdev_device_info_t));
        PEPPER_CHECK(device_info, goto error, "[%s] Failed to allocate memory for device info...\n", __FUNCTION__);
 
-       event_mask = WL_EVENT_ERROR | WL_EVENT_HANGUP | WL_EVENT_READABLE;
+       event_mask = WL_EVENT_READABLE;
        device_info->evdev = evdev;
        device_info->device = device;
        device_info->event_source = wl_event_loop_add_fd(evdev->event_loop,